2013-07-30 7 views
2

search 쿼리를 사용하여 모든 이메일의 ID를 가져올 수 있습니다. 이제 해당 이메일에서 첨부 파일을 다운로드하고 싶습니다. 어떻게 구현할 수 있습니까? 어떤 충고라도 감사 할 것입니다, 하루 동안 여기에 붙어 있습니다! python 및 imaplib : 이메일 ID를 사용하여 첨부 파일을 다운로드하는 방법

편집

이 이미 답을했다

m = imaplib.IMAP4_SSL('imap.gmail.com') 
m.login(username, password) 
m.select('inbox') 
resp, data = m.uid('search', None, 'X-GM-RAW', 'has:attachment filename:xls') 
emailids = data[0].split() 

답변

0

-이 질문의 본문 : 이것은 search 쿼리입니다

Get the Gmail attachment filename without downloading it

난 그냥 나 자신을 사용하고 작동 위대한 - 비록 당신이 이메일을 통해이 일을하는 경우 당신은 어떤 참조 점을 가지고 파일 이름으로 메시지에서 이메일을 prepending 제안합니다.